## Onboarding: Flaky Integration Tests — Tollbridge Payments

For the weekly sync: the Tollbridge payments service has ~6 flaky integration tests, all in the settlement suite. Root cause is a shared sandbox ledger that isn't reset between runs. Workaround: retag with `@serial` until the fixture rewrite lands. Don't mute them — they've caught two real race conditions. New folks: the sandbox vault needs unlocking on first run, using the recovery passphrase provided below.

vault phrase of fawip-kawef = istix-frador

Subject: Memtrace cut-over complete

Team,

Cut-over to Memtrace v2 for GPU memory profiling finished last night. Old v1 agents are disabled; any tickets referencing v1 dashboards should be closed as resolved-by-migration. Sampling overhead is now under 2% and allocation traces include kernel names. Known gap: profiles older than 30 days were not migrated. Point customers at the v2 docs for setup questions. For reference when troubleshooting, the agent now runs with the following configuration.

settings of bagaf-bawip:
[aldax]
port = 5000
region = south-4
host = aldax.brasklabs.corp
team = brivan
timeout_ms = 2000
retries = 2

## Canteen Access

The Oakmere Point canteen on level 2 is shared with our neighbours at Fernwick Analytics from this quarter. New starters can use it from their first day; lunch service runs 11:30–14:00. Your badge covers the main entrance, but the connecting corridor between the two buildings has a separate keypad because it crosses into Fernwick's lease. Enter through the corridor using the code provided below.

turnstile pass: bdg-YEOZLM-79341408